/**
* This is the training hall inherit.
* @author Shaydz
* @changed Moved some of the code to the skill handler.
* - Sandoz, June 2003.
*/
#include <skills.h>
private string teaching_skill;
/** @ignore yes */
void create() {
TO->add_help_file("training_hall");
} /* create() */
/** @ignore yes */
int do_advance_internal( string skill, int to, int by ) {
string *bits, skill_name, outer_name;
int lvl, max_lvl, tmp, total_xp, i;
bits = explode( implode( explode( skill, " " ), "."), ".");
if( strlen(bits[0]) == 2 ) {
if( bits[0][0..1] != teaching_skill[0..1] ) {
add_failed_mess("You cannot advance "+skill+" here.\n");
return 0;
}
} else {
if( bits[0] != teaching_skill ) {
add_failed_mess("You cannot advance "+skill+" here.\n");
return 0;
}
}
if( !skill_name = SKILL_H->query_skill(bits) ) {
add_failed_mess("The skill "+skill+" does not exist.\n");
return 0;
}
if( !SKILL_H->query_allowed_to_teach(skill_name) ) {
add_failed_mess("You cannot learn "+skill_name+" in here.\n");
return 0;
}
lvl = TP->query_skill( skill_name );
if( !by && to )
by = to - lvl;
if( by <= 0 ) {
if( !by )
add_failed_mess("You are already at level "+lvl+" in "+
skill_name+".\n");
else
add_failed_mess("You cannot regress below your current "
"skill level.\n");
return 0;
}
if( SKILL_H->query_only_leaf(skill_name) ) {
if( sizeof( SKILL_H->query_immediate_children(skill_name) ) ) {
add_failed_mess("You can only advance the outer skills "
"(eg: general.riding.horse), not the internal skills "
"(eg: general.riding, or general).\n");
return 0;
}
} else {
bits = explode( skill_name, ".");
if( sizeof( bits ) > 1 ) {
outer_name = implode( bits[ 0 .. sizeof( bits ) - 2 ], "." );
if( ( sizeof( bits ) - 1 ) * 5 > TP->query_skill( outer_name ) ) {
add_failed_mess("You are not at a high enough level in "+
outer_name+" to advance "+skill_name+" yet.\n");
return 0;
}
}
}
max_lvl = STD_GUILD_OBJ->query_skill_max_level( skill_name,TP );
if( lvl >= max_lvl ) {
add_failed_mess("You cannot advance any further in "+
skill_name+" here.\n");
return 0;
}
for( i = 0; i < by; i++ ) {
tmp = SKILL_H->query_skill_cost( TP, skill_name, i );
if( TP->query_xp() < tmp + total_xp ) {
if( !i ) {
add_failed_mess("Your lack of experience prevents you from "
"improving "+skill_name+".\n");
return 0;
} else {
tell_object( TP, "Your lack of experience prevents you from "
"taking all the advancement you requested in "+
skill_name+". You are only trained up to level "+
( i + lvl )+".\n");
}
break;
}
if( ( lvl + i ) >= max_lvl ) {
tell_object( TP, "This training hall hasn't the resources to "
"train you as far as you requested in "+skill_name+". You "
"are trained to level "+max_lvl+" instead.\n");
break;
}
total_xp += tmp;
}
if( !total_xp ) {
add_failed_mess("Oh dear, something has gone wrong.\n");
return 0;
}
TP->adjust_xp( -total_xp );
TP->add_skill_level( skill_name, i, total_xp );
event( TO, "guild_advance", bits, lvl, lvl+i );
tell_object( TP, "You advance your skill in "+skill_name+" from level "+
lvl+" to "+( lvl + i )+" for "+total_xp+" xp.\n");
tell_room( TO, TP->the_short()+" $V$0=advances,advance$V$ $V$0="+
TP->HIS+",their$V$ skills.\n", TP );
return 1;
} /* do_advance_internal() */
/** @ignore yes */
int do_advance( string skill ) {
return do_advance_internal( skill, 0, 1 );
} /* do_advance() */
/** @ignore yes */
int do_advance_by( string skill, int num ) {
return do_advance_internal( skill, 0, num );
} /* do_advance_by() */
/** @ignore yes */
int do_advance_to( string skill, int num ) {
return do_advance_internal( skill, num, 0 );
} /* do_advance_to() */
